3.
DISASSEMBLY AND REASSEMBLY
3-
1
PREPARATIONS
AND
SUGGESTIONS
(1)
When disassembling an engine
,
memorize well the locations
of
individual
parts
so
that they
can be reassembled correctly.
If
you are uncertain of identifying some
parts,
it is suggested
that tags to be attached to them.
(2)
Have boxes ready to keep disassembled parts by group.
(3)
To
prevent missing and misplacing small parts such
as
bolts and nuts, etc., temporarily
assemble
as
much as possible in each group
or
set.
(4)
Carefully handle disassembled parts, and clean them with washing oil.
(5)
Use correct tools in correct way.
(6)
Standard tools required
for
disassembling and reassembling
:
a) Work table
b) Washing pan
c) Disassembling tools
d)
Washing oil (kerosene
or
light oil)
e) Emery paper, waste '.cloth
(7)
Before starting disassembly
of
the engine, drain fuel.
3-2
SPECIAL
TOOL
Tool
No.
Use
Tool
560
-
90020
-
00
For
pulling
off
the flywheel
and
clutch
Clutch puller
"--(NOTE]-
Use tKree
(3)
M5
X
40mm bolts
with the puller to remove clutch,
and
two
(2)
M6
X
4Omm bolts to
remove
flywheel.
